1 hour ago, Dash Lambda said:

Is there a "use desktop mode" button or something I'm missing?

No, it's not possible due to the way that the forum is designed. There is no "desktop mode" or "mobile mode", instead the forum is designed to seamless scale from desktop -> tablet -> mobile depending on the size of the viewport.

2 hours ago, Dash Lambda said:

That... Seems a little silly to me. I mean, they are modes, they just switch between each other based on screen real estate rather than explicit request. Actually, it doesn't just seem silly, it seems lazy...

They're modes... kinda? It's a bit hard to explain exactly how it works without going into the difference (good explanation https://www.nngroup.com/articles/mobile-vs-responsive/) but "responsive design" is actually the preferred method to develop websites nowadays (it's also quite a bit more work than having separate websites). But I do agree that the breakpoint is a bit high, and ideally it will be changed in the future.
